THE ROLE

AMD’s Advanced Technology Group is an entrepreneurial research and development team to build AMD's future advanced platforms & products. Our teams work closely with outside customers and internal teams to develop hardware, software, and systems solutions into next generation computing platforms. As part of AMD Advanced Technology Group, you will have the opportunity to be part of a winning team that will collaborate with internal teams & customers, explore new platform technologies, and lead the development of best-in-class hardware, software, and systems technologies that our customers will use for real-world problems.

In this role, you will join our team working on AMD’s next generation GPU edge inference solutions, ensuring machine learning solutions hit performance goals through GPU performance analysis, profiling, workload optimization and other duties to unlock powerful experiences for end-users with AMD devices.

KEY RESPONSIBILITIES
  • Work within a team on Machine Learning SW and Workload development in pre and post-silicon phases of product development enabling next-generation of ML workloads in functional and performance attainment.
  • Profile end‑to‑end inference pipelines to identify performance bottlenecks spanning kernels, scheduling, memory behavior, and model execution logic.
  • Optimize execution paths for transformer models, including attention computation, KV‑cache behavior, and efficient memory layouts.
  • Develop and refine strategies for batching, parallelism, quantization, and distributed execution across single‑node and multi‑node environments.
  • Collaborate with compiler, kernel and user mode driver teams, and hardware architecture teams to improve system‑level efficiency and remove scaling blockers.
  • Build performance models, benchmarking suites, and automated evaluation tools to quantify gains and track regressions.
  • Shape best practices for profiling, debugging, and performance tuning across engineering teams.
  • Communicate results, insights, and recommendations clearly to both technical and non‑technical partners.
  • Contribute to AMD’s next-generation GPU Machine Learning technologies.
